The Issues of Negligent Electronic Waste Disposal
Incorrect handling of electronic waste creates substantial risks to both the environment and public health. When electronics are thrown away in landfills, toxic materials such as lead, mercury, and cadmium can leach into the soil and groundwater, polluting local ecosystems. This not only jeopardizes wildlife but also poses serious health risks to populations relying on affected water sources.
Additionally, incinerating electronic waste discharges toxic fumes, contributing to air pollution and respiratory issues among nearby populations. The accumulation of e-waste in landfills also exacerbates the expanding issue of waste management, straining municipal resources.
Additionally, incorrect disposal deprives communities of the opportunity to reclaim valuable materials and lowers the efficiency of waste management overall. As the volume of electronic devices keeps growing, the dangers associated with their improper disposal become more pressing, emphasizing the urgent need for correct recycling methods.

Valuable Material Recovery
Recycling electronic devices reveals a cache of important resources that can be converted for a variety of functions. These materials comprise valuable metals such as gold, silver, and palladium, commonly found in circuit boards and connectors. Additionally, aluminum and copper are frequently sourced from casings and wiring, offering inputs for manufacturing new products. Rare earth elements, vital for advanced technologies, can also be extracted, decreasing the need for environmentally damaging mining practices. By salvaging these materials, electronics recycling not only preserves natural resources but also cuts down on the energy consumption associated with producing new materials. Ultimately, this process encourages a circular economy, stimulating sustainable practices while meeting the demand for critical components in modern technology.

Energy Conservation Advantages
Recovering important resources by means of electronics recycling significantly advances energy conservation. When metals such as gold, copper, and aluminum are reclaimed, the energy necessary for mining and processing raw materials is considerably reduced. To illustrate, recycling aluminum conserves up to 95% of the energy when compared to producing it from raw ore. Additionally, recovering plastics and other materials lessens the demand for fossil fuels, further decreasing energy consumption. Furthermore, the recycling process cuts greenhouse gas emissions that come from resource extraction and manufacturing. By taking part in electronics recycling initiatives, communities both conserve energy and support sustainable practices. This united effort helps create a healthier environment and emphasizes the vital role recycling plays in lessening climate change effects.

Guidelines for Responsible Recycling
Responsible recycling of electronics requires a sequence of deliberate steps that ensure correct elimination and ecological safeguarding. First, people should identify local waste management services or centers that accept electronic waste, verifying they meet environmental standards. Next, information security is crucial; users must erase personal information from devices before recycling. This can include factory resetting gadgets or employing specialized software.
Upon protecting data, individuals should organize their electronics by type, as different materials need specific recycling processes. Items such as batteries, screens, and circuit boards often have unique handling requirements. It's also vital to identify any hazardous materials, guaranteeing safe disposal practices.
Finally, customers should understand the recycling process, cultivating accountable conduct in their local areas. By taking these actions, individuals participate in a green future and lessen the harmful impact of tech waste on the environment.

In What Ways Is Data Securely Eliminated From Recycled Electronics?
Data is securely erased from refurbished devices through techniques like data wiping software, degaussing, or mechanical demolition of memory units. These techniques guarantee that confidential data is unrecoverable, protecting user privacy and stopping identity theft.

How Are Refurbished Electronics Managed After Gathering?
Following gathering, recycled electronics are disassembled to source valuable materials. Parts like metals, plastics, and glass materials are removed and treated, while hazardous substances are securely handled, eventually reducing landfill waste and promoting resource recovery for new products.
